The University:
One of the largest universities in the country California State University Northridge (CSUN) isan urban comprehensive university that delivers award-winning undergraduate and graduate programsto over 36000 students annually and counts over 425000 alumni who fuel the regions its founding in 1958 CSUN has made a significant and long-term economic impact onCalifornia generating nearly $1.9 billion in economic impact and more than 12000 jobs each are a designated Minority-Serving and Hispanic-Serving Institution and nationally recognized forour success in serving our diverse student body. The Wall Street Journal/College Pulse ranked CSUNninth in the nation for social mobility CollegeNET ranked CSUN 11th on the 2024 Social MobilityIndex and The New York Times named CSUN the No. 1 public university for economic diversity.

About the College:
The College of Health and Human Development is comprised of the departments of Child and Adolescent Development Communication Disorders and Sciences Family and Consumer Sciences Environmental and Occupational Health Health Sciences Kinesiology Nursing Physical Therapy and Recreation and Tourism Management. The College has 121 full time faculty members and enrolls over 6100 undergraduate and graduate students. The departments offer Bachelors Masters and Doctoraldegree programs in a wide variety of health-related and other professional fields. Departmentswithin the College offer online courses and one fully online graduate degree. The College hostsseveral Centers such as the Institute for Community Health and Wellbeing the Center of Achievementthrough Adapted Physical Activity and the Marilyn Magaram Center for Food Science Nutrition andDietetics. the Position:
The Associate Dean assists the Dean in carrying out the mission of the College and serves asAdministrator in Charge during the Deans absence. Duties and responsibilities include:
Assists Dean with strategic planning and decision-making for the College as well as assistingin the management of the Colleges budgetary allocation;
Provides a coherent vision management strategies and leadership in coordinating thedevelopment of curriculum in the College of Health and Human Development;
Assists departments within the College in developing curriculum proposals and when appropriatesuggests new programs or courses or modifications of existing courses and programs;
Keeps departments informed regarding all curricular policies including calendars anddeadlines;
Supervises the final preparation of approved curriculum and ensures its proper and timelyuniversity-wide circulation;
Represents the College in overseeing the movement of its curriculum through the EducationalPolicies Committee and the Graduate Studies Committee;
Coordinates the activity of departmental and program representatives in appearing before thesecommittees;
Works with Chairs on oversight of schedule build to meet instructional and college goals andrequirements;
Keeps departments informed on the schedule for program reviews and serves as a resource personin the preparation of the self-study;
Assists departments in presenting their self-study to the Academic Council;
Meets with the outside evaluators takes part in the final discussions and assists departmentsand programs in implementing the plans agreed upon and contained in the final memo ofunderstanding;
Participates in monthly meetings with the College Chairs and Program Directors;
When requested writes drafts of reports and other documents on behalf of the College theChairs and Dean;
Acts on petitions and requests for changes of program in accordance with College and Universitypolicies on behalf of majors from the College and from students in College courses and advises andconsults with Chairs Program Directors and faculty in making these decisions as appropriate;
Collaborates with College Director of Advising to coordinate advising activities within theCollege;
Meets with students concerning academic or disciplinary problems and advises students on theirrights and options when they encounter difficulties with Chairs or faculty within the College;
Consults within the College concerning academic or disciplinary student problems asappropriate;
Coordinates assessment programs in the College;
Works with the Colleges Assessment Committee to review self-reports and the development of theColleges Student Learning Outcomes (SLOs);
When requested represents the Dean of the College at meetings or functions both on and offcampus;
Assists the Dean with College development activities;
Contributes to college celebratory occasions including commencement and awardceremonies;
Makes independent recommendations to the dean on all college matters;
As a leader demonstrates a commitment to student success that is mission-aligned with theuniversitys visionvalues and priorities;
As an academic administrator demonstrates a commitment to and ability to implement CSUNsLeadershipPrinciples:
Performs other duties as assigned by the Dean.
